Florida @GovRonDeSantis, asked about state reopening, pointed to Trump& #39;s briefings: "You go back a week or two and he was being badgered by the press there for & #39;Why aren& #39;t you shutting down these states.& #39; And he said, & #39;Oh, no, it& #39;s their decision.& #39; It& #39;s one or the other."
He said once the WH lifts mitigation guidelines, "What& #39;s going to happen is, you& #39;re going to have people move in that direction. You& #39;re going to see states inevitably follow, because one or two states does it, you know, the other states are kind of going to be at a disadvantage."
And he criticized some governors for going too far, like fining people for going to a drive-through church service: "You cannot deny someone a constitutional right if what they& #39;re doing has no impact whatsoever on this infection. "Some of this stuff I think is petty tyranny."
